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Parent of immunosuppressed patient aged <16 years or immunosuppressed patient aged 16-17 years 2. Family able to complete the questionnaire which will be in English (due to current resources available translation will not be possible) 3. Reliable access to the internet
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: Unable to understand English
Design outcomes
Primary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| COVID-19 infection in children/adults assessed by online questionnaire as frequency of: cough, fever, diarrhoea, shortness of breath, sore throat, blocked nose, red eyes, headache, joint pain, muscle pain, fatigue, chills, nausea, vomiting, over a year | — |
Secondary
| Measure | Time frame |
|---|---|
| Over the 1 year period: 1. Number of children/adults tested positive for COVID-19 measured using patient records 2. Patient/parent reported positive tests for COVID-19 measured using the online questionnaire 3. Number of children/adults admitted in hospital because of COVID-19 measured using patient records 4. Patient/parent reported admissions in hospital because of COVID-19 measured using the online questionnaire 5. To assess the impact of COVID-19 infection on the daily activities of immunosuppressed adults and children measured using patient records 6. Patient/parent reported effect of COVID-19 on daily activities measured using the online questionnaire | — |
